Brachial Plexus Decompression and Neurolysis is a surgical procedure primarily aimed at relieving pain, restoring function, and improving the quality of life for individuals suffering from brachial plexopathy, which is a form of nerve damage affecting the brachial plexus - a network of nerves that originates from the spinal cord in the neck and controls the muscles and sensation in the shoulder, arm, and hand. Patients often present with a range of symptoms, including severe pain, weakness, numbness, or tingling in the arm and hand, which can result from traumatic injuries, nerve compression, or conditions such as thoracic outlet syndrome. The procedure involves identifying areas of nerve compression or injury and subsequently decompressing these areas to alleviate pressure on the nerves. Neurolysis, a critical component of this surgery, entails the application of specific techniques to remove scar tissue or other constraining structures that are impeding the normal function of the nerves. The goal is to restore the anatomical integrity of the brachial plexus and facilitate the regeneration of nerve function. This surgery is typically performed under general anesthesia, and the approach may vary depending on the specific anatomical location of the problem; common methods include an anterior approach through the neck or a posterior approach through the shoulder region. During the procedure, surgeons carefully dissection through the soft tissue, adhering to a meticulous technique to prevent further injury to the nerves. Once the compression is relieved, neurolysis techniques may involve the use of chemical agents to minimize fibrotic scar tissue or mechanical methods to physically remove obstructive elements. The postoperative care is crucial for rehabilitation and may include physical therapy to regain strength, flexibility, and range of motion in the affected arm. Recovery can vary significantly among individuals, depending on several factors, including the extent of nerve damage prior to surgery and the patient's overall health. As the nerves heal, patients may experience gradual improvement in both pain relief and functional recovery, potentially allowing individuals to return to their normal activities. Long-term outcomes can differ based on the underlying cause of the nerve injury, making early diagnosis and treatment critical for optimal recovery. Although the procedure has the potential for significant benefits, like any surgical intervention, it carries risks such as infection, bleeding, and nerve injury, requiring a thorough preoperative evaluation and informed consent process. Overall, Brachial Plexus Decompression and Neurolysis represents a vital option for those suffering from debilitating conditions related to the brachial plexus, aiming to enhance their functional capabilities and reduce pain, thus significantly improving their quality of life.
